HTML-site forum


 · Forums · Statistieken · Registreren · Zoeken · Regels · Tips · FAQ
HTML-site forum / Nieuws / Document Type Definition
Schrijver Bericht
admin
Administrator

3546 posts
# Geplaatst: 10 Apr 2005 21:03 · Aangepast door: admin


Wanneer je het hebt over een DTD, Document Type Definition (DocumentType defenitie), dan heb je het in wezen over de bouwtekening waarin XHTML staat beschreven. In dit artikel willen we ingaan op de drie verschillende definities die er bestaan voor XHTML; Transitional, strict en frameset.
Lees verder >>

 
Cepheus
Forum Lid

1025 posts
# Geplaatst: 10 Apr 2005 21:22


Erg handig artikel, een van de voordelen is dat alle browsers met deze DTD's in "Standards Mode" gaan en zich dus (meer) houden aan de specificaties van het W3C.

Een hele kleine opmerking:

Met deze versie blijft je website compatibel met oudere browsers.


Volgens mij is Strict even compatibel met oudere browsers als Transitional. Transitional is er voor bedoelt om de omschakeling van HTML 4 naar XHTML makkelijker te maken door afgekeurde tags nog toe te laten.

admin
Administrator

3546 posts
# Geplaatst: 10 Apr 2005 22:06


Er is nog een hele kleine groep gebruikers die werkt met browsers waarbij stylesheets niet herkend worden.

ReneV
Forum Lid

2108 posts
# Geplaatst: 10 Apr 2005 22:18


Zou dit nu de toekomst worden?

Want je ziet toch nog veel sites die worden ontworpen of onderhouden door webdesign bedrijven die werken met html 4.

M.vr.gr. ReneV.

Cepheus
Forum Lid

1025 posts
# Geplaatst: 10 Apr 2005 23:11 · Aangepast door: Cepheus


@Admin

IE4 heeft al CSS ondersteuning, ik denk dat UA's die zo'n slechte ondersteuning hebben bijna alleen text-browsers en PDA's ed zijn. Deze zullen ook weinig hebben aan HTML opmaak-tags.

@ReneV

Ik denk dat XHTML zeker de toekomst is. Het is een herformulering van HTML in XML. XML is een stuk strikter als SGML (HTML) en is daarom voor UA's makkelijker te parsen.

Een ander groot voordeel is dat XHTML alleen bedoelt is om de inhoud te benoemen en niet de presentatie. Opmaak en inhoud scheiden heeft veel voordelen. Onder andere voor text-browsers en nieuwe opkomende UA's zoals PDA's en WAP.

Daarnaast kan je voor XHTML pagina's XML voor de back-end gebruiken en op die manier dezelfde inhoud met behulp van XSLT in verschillende formaten (XHTML, RSS, WML) naar de client sturen.

Je ziet inderdaad nog sites van webdesign bedrijven die in HTML 4 zijn. Er zijn mensen die geen XHTML gebruiken omdat veel van de voordelen van XHTML niet van toepassing zijn als XHTML met het mime-type text/html wordt verzonden. Het goede mime-type is application/xhtml+xml maar IE ondersteund dit niet.

Ik gebruik dan meestal een PHP script dat browsers die geen application/xhtml+xml accepteren een HTML bestand stuurt.

Meer info: Sending XHTML as text/html Considered Harmful
Script: Serving up XHTML with the correct MIME type

Het kan natuurlijk ook zo'n webdesign-buro zijn dat nog met Dreamweaver werkt zijn.

Dit onderwerp is gesloten. Je kunt niet meer reageren.
 



Dit forum is gebaseerd op miniBB © 2001-2010


Sponsor: BlueYellow

Sitemap